What is a 3KW Hybrid Solar System?
A 3KW hybrid solar system combines traditional solar panel technology with battery storage and grid connectivity. This system allows users to harness solar energy during the day while storing any excess power for later use. The hybrid nature of the system ensures that even when solar generation is low, users can rely on electricity from the grid or their stored battery power. This versatility makes the 3KW hybrid system an ideal solution for many households.
Price Range of a 3KW Hybrid Solar System
The price of a 3KW hybrid solar system can vary widely based on several factors, including the quality of panels, the type of inverter used, the capacity of the battery system, installation costs, and geographic location. On average, consumers can expect to pay between $5,000 to $12,000 for a complete installation. Specific components contribute to this price
1. Solar Panels The cost of solar panels typically represents a significant portion of the total investment. Higher efficiency panels may come at a higher price, but they can yield more energy production over time, offsetting higher upfront costs.
2. Inverter In hybrid systems, inverters play a crucial role in managing power flow between the solar panels, battery storage, and the grid. A good quality inverter can increase the system's efficiency and longevity.
3. Battery Storage The inclusion of battery storage systems significantly impacts the overall cost. Depending on the capacity, batteries can range from $1,000 to over $7,000. Investing in a quality battery can enhance reliability, especially in areas prone to power outages.
4. Installation Costs Installation fees can vary based on local labor rates and the complexity of the project. It's essential to factor in these costs when budgeting for a solar system.
Financial Incentives and Savings
While the initial investment in a 3KW hybrid solar system may seem substantial, various financial incentives can make the transition to solar more affordable. Many governments offer tax credits, rebates, and grants designed to encourage the use of renewable energy. In the United States, for example, the federal solar tax credit allows homeowners to deduct a significant percentage of the installation costs from their federal taxes.
Additionally, by generating their own electricity, homeowners can significantly reduce their monthly energy bills. The exact savings depend on factors like the local electricity rates, net metering policies, and how much energy the solar system produces. Some users find that their system pays for itself within a few years through energy savings and incentives.
